Nicosia crowned Europe’s Best Cultural Destination for 2026

European Best Destinations ranks the Cypriot capital first after votes from thousands of travelers worldwide.

Newsroom

Nicosia has been awarded the title of Europe’s Best Cultural Destination for 2026, earning top recognition from the European Best Destinations (EBD) organization, according to an announcement by the Municipality of Nicosia.

Securing first place represents a strong opening to the year for the Cypriot capital and highlights its growing profile on the international cultural stage. Municipal authorities say the award reflects years of consistent efforts to position Nicosia as both a cultural hub and an emerging destination for visitors seeking authentic urban experiences.

The distinction is the result of EBD’s annual selection process, which combines expert assessment with public voting. More than 22,000 travelers from 131 countries took part in evaluating Europe’s leading cultural cities. Nicosia achieved the highest overall score, receiving 18.6 out of 20 and ranking first among all contenders.

EBD organizers noted that the city impressed judges and voters alike through its rare blend of deep historical roots and contemporary artistic expression. Nicosia was praised for the genuine character of its cultural life, its constantly evolving creative scene, and the atmosphere shaped by its Mediterranean identity. Special emphasis was placed on its status as Europe’s last divided capital, a feature that adds to its distinct cultural and historical significance.

Municipal officials stated that the recognition reinforces Nicosia’s role on the European and global cultural map and validates the city’s long-term strategy to develop as an inclusive, sustainable, and forward-looking capital, one that honors its heritage while actively investing in present-day creativity and future growth.

The Municipality also extended thanks to local cultural institutions, artists, organizations, and residents, acknowledging their daily contribution to the city’s cultural character. It reaffirmed its commitment to supporting initiatives that promote culture and enhance residents’ quality of life.

Nicosia topped a prestigious list of cultural destinations for 2026, followed by Florence, Vienna, Leuven, Šibenik, Verona, Tomar, Rouen, Oxford, and Graz.
